Leslie Hart Dedication
 

By Roberta Leonard

On June 15, 2024, members of the Wolcott Historical Society and descendants of Leslie & Loretta Harts' family gathered to dedicate a plaque to Leslie Hart, who was caretaker of the upper reservoir and dock area located at the end of Scovill Road in Wolcott. Mr. Hart was caretaker from 1936-1985. He and his wife Loretta lived with their 5 children in the house located on the property.

Mr. Hart had many duties, including renting boats and selling live bait to the fishermen. Approximately 40 people attended the dedication ceremony. More than 30 members of the Hart family were there, including Leslie Hart's last surviving child, whose name was also Leslie Hart, but was affectionately nicknamed "Whiz". It was a beautiful day and a true reunion, for some family members had not seen each other in 30 years.

This area by the dock at the end of Scovill Road where the plaque is located has many wonderful memories not only for the Hart family, but for many long-time Wolcott residents as well. It continues to be a very special gathering place for fishermen and for the many citizens of Wolcott, who walk the trail around the lake.
